{"library":"webpack-shell-plugin","type":"library","category":null,"description":"A webpack plugin that executes shell commands before and after webpack builds. Version 0.5.0 requires webpack 4+ (peer dependency). It supports arrays of commands for start, end, and exit phases, and provides a 'dev' mode to avoid re-running scripts in watch/watch-dev-server. Unlike alternatives like shelljs-webpack-plugin, it uses spawn by default but offers a 'safe' flag to fall back to exec. The plugin is unmaintained since 2019 and may have issues with webpack 5.","language":"javascript","status":"maintenance","version":"0.5.0","tags":["javascript","webpack","shell","plugin","serve","hmr","browser","script"],"last_verified":"Wed May 27","install":[{"cmd":"npm install webpack-shell-plugin","imports":["const WebpackShellPlugin = require('webpack-shell-plugin');"]},{"cmd":"yarn add webpack-shell-plugin","imports":[]},{"cmd":"pnpm add webpack-shell-plugin","imports":[]}],"homepage":null,"github":"https://github.com/1337programming/webpack-shell-plugin","docs":null,"changelog":null,"pypi":null,"npm":"https://www.npmjs.com/package/webpack-shell-plugin","openapi_spec":null,"status_page":null,"smithery":null,"compatibility":{"summary":{"python_range":"18–22","success_rate":0,"avg_install_s":null,"avg_import_s":null,"wheel_type":null},"url":"https://checklist.day/v1/registry/webpack-shell-plugin/compatibility"}}